From September 9 to 11, 2026, the Medical Manufacturing Asia will take place for the seventh time in affiliation with the Medical Fair Asia in Singapore. About 80 exhibitors from 14 countries will welcome once again about 6.000 international visitors from 21 coutries.
The trade fair brings together manufacturers and suppliers of medical manufacturing to exchange information on the latest technologies and solutions for medical technology and to present their product innovations to the Asian market.
Designers, production managers, technical purchasing managers and visitors from industry and trade, as well as legal manufacturers and users from the healthcare system, such as physicians and hospital representatives, will be represented at the trade fair. The Medical Manufacturing Asia offers the right platform for small and medium-sized as well as large companies from the medical technology sector to present themselves.
Due to its economic strength as well as its location, Singapore is very attractive as a venue. English as the official language makes it easier for visitors and exhibitors to communicate and network.
In addition, Asia is the world's second largest medical technology market and therefore an excellent starting point for entering the Asian market.

From September 9 to 11, 2026, the session “High-Tech for Medical Devices” will take place at the IVAM joint booth (Hall F, Level B2, Booth 2V27). The IVAM Presentation Area will feature expert presentations, industry insights and discussions on current developments in medical technology and medical manufacturing.
On September 10, exhibitors at the IVAM joint booth will present their latest technologies, products, and innovations during the IVAM session “High-Tech for Medical Devices".
On September 9 and 11, Dr. Jens Ebnet of Ebnet Medical GmbH will lead the session “Next-Generation Vascular Access”, featuring live demonstrations, hands-on activities using vein models, and interactive discussions with experts from clinical and industrial sectors on the latest innovations and future developments in the field of vascular access.
